I spent my New Year morning (01-01-2015) photographing landscapes while hovering around the air space of Kundang, Rawang Selangor with my PPG pilot friends.

Amazingly refreshing experience … I love it to the bone!

Yeah … I took paramotor solo fly training in January 2014 and had my first maiden flight in March 2014. I had several solo flights after that before I decided to buy my own wing and engine. Paramotoring is not an easy peasy thing to do especially for a very lightweight girl like me. I need more than my ‘bunny energizer’ energy and some gruesome ground training to be able to master taking off and landing safely on the ground. And, you need discipline and great mental alertness to make sure a safe flight.

To cut a story short … as of now, I don’t have that credibility yet. It might take me years to achieve that … I think so.

Since I love being on air so much … I opted to join a fun flying group called Janjifly as their flying photographer. I shoot them while flying together in a group. At the same time, I got to explore my photography curiosity (shoot je anything that pleases my eyes).

It rained heavily the night before and we had super cloudy sky in the morning. Kinda like it though as cloudy and misty could create a sense of drama to my photos. We flew high that day … up high above the cloud near to 1000 ft but some of our daring pilots decided to fly as high as 1500 ft.

It was a different flying adventure with experience PPG pilots. They have the confidence.

My second time flying here in Kundang, Rawang with them. They hover around the area with their canopy like wings. Colourful and fully inflated wing always fascinate the eyes.
